Output 64b8f062c26384dbf14d0709561707fbb087f4018acfc66321c6b2c69fa89730:1

value
184543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7963bbd8b8e70cffe51eace4a94cb7072dcdf418 OP_EQUAL
address
3CksANxjQdmmgHjco8jRsY7jF8LCC1rU6S
transaction
64b8f062c26384dbf14d0709561707fbb087f4018acfc66321c6b2c69fa89730
confirmations
314684
spent
true